Get The Look From Fashion Week: Lee Mathews

Apr 29 09:38pm
Get the catwalk look from Lee Mathews by Barney Martin for L'Oréal Professionnel.

The look: "The overall look for the show was inspired by Sidney Nolan's recent Ned Kelly exhibition," said Martin. "To compliment the designs, we created a beautiful disheveled plait with the hair loosely pinned back to create a soft look".

How to:
1. First tightly tong the hair in small sections and pin it in place.
2. Once the hair is set, back brush it section by section to create volume and texture.
3. Using your fingers pull the hair back into a low ponytail, leaving a small section of hair around the face (about 2 inches) free.

4. Reverse plait the hair in the ponytail. Then use your fingers to rough up the whole of the hair to give a disheveled look.

5. With the remaining hair in the front section pull it back and pin loosely around the top of the ponytail.
